Preparing for a Happy Future
Securing your financial stability is paramount as you approach retirement. A well-crafted retirement plan can provide confidence that your golden years will be enjoyable and stress-free. Start by evaluating your current financial situation, including your income. Determine your preferred retirement lifestyle and project your expenses.
- Consider various investment options to maximize your savings.
- Speak with a qualified financial advisor to create a personalized plan tailored to your requirements.
- Periodically review and adjust your plan as circumstances change.
By taking these proactive steps, you can build a solid foundation for a comfortable and fulfilling retirement.
Steering Complex Finances: A Professional's Roadmap to Stability
In today's dynamic economic landscape, professionals grapple with a multitude of financial complexities. From managing investments and retirement planning to navigating tax implications and safeguarding against unforeseen risks, the path to financial well-being can seem daunting. This article serves as a comprehensive guide, offering actionable insights and strategies to assist professionals in cultivating a solid foundation for long-term financial prosperity.
- First, it is imperative to establish a clear understanding of your current financial position. This involves thoroughly tracking income and expenses, evaluating assets and liabilities, and setting prudent financial goals.
- Next, explore diverse investment options that correspond your risk tolerance and objectives. Portfolio management is key to reducing risk and maximizing earnings.
- Furthermore, remain updated on tax laws and regulations, as they can significantly impact your financial status. Consult a qualified tax professional to maximize your tax strategies.
Ultimately, the journey toward financial success is an ongoing process that requires commitment. By implementing these principles and seeking professional guidance when needed, you can navigate a path to a more secure and prosperous future.
